The NHS South East Region is hosting a full-day, virtual event on July 10 as part of the UK’s Net Zero Week (July 5 – 11). Open to staff across the NHS, this is a national webinar that will highlight how broad and relevant sustainability is, and how it impacts every area of the NHS, from clinical care to estates, finance, digital, workforce and beyond.

This is a flexible event, featuring a programme of 30-minute sessions so staff can drop in and out of topics based on interests and availability. It will feature a range of speakers offering different perspective on issues – from national leaders to frontline staff and innovators. Staff attending will be able to take learning away with them to apply in their own roles – from real-world case studies from within the NHS and partner organisations, to practical examples of staff engagement, low-carbon care models and what actions actually make a difference. Expert sessions will focus on estates decarbonisation, clinical transformation and green funding opportunities. 

Net Zero Week is a national awareness event and significant net zero conference. Its free-to-attend webinar programme will see experts sharing insight and commentary across key themes of Energy & Carbon (July 8), Transport (July 9) and Energy Infrastructure (July 10).
